ATTOM Data Solutions, Irvine, Calif., reported 1.27 million refinance mortgages secured by residential property originated in the fourth quarter, up 20 percent from the third quarter and up by 104 percent from a year ago to the highest point since third quarter 2013.

New Regulations in VA Loans Promotes Clear Processes, Enhances Veteran Education About Home Financing and Refinancing
Ginnie Mae and the VA began drafting new lender regulations last year that would require lenders to educate veterans with more information, allowing for better decision-making in deciding on the benefit of the cost of an Interest Rate Reduction Refinancing Loan.

Ellie Mae: Millennial Home Refinance Boom at 3-Year High
Ellie Mae, Pleasanton, Calif., said Millennials closed 33% of all mortgage refinances in September, the largest such share since it began tracking data in January 2016.
